Ein paar Fragen zum Thema Netwerk



  • Hallo ich habe eine Frage zu IP Adressen.

    Angenommen ich hätte diese Internet IP Adresse: 111.111.111.111

    Ich meinem Routern gebe ich den Port 2222 für PC1 und PC2 frei.

    In meinem Netwerk befinden sich 3 PC´s.

    PC1: 192.168.100.1
    PC2: 192.168.100.2
    PC3: 192.168.100.3

    Wie kann ich jetzt z.b. Daten über meinen Port 2222 NUR an PC1 senden ?

    Was ich probiert habe:

    Ich habe mir in C++ einen Winsock Server gemacht welcher auf Port 2222 lauscht

    diesen habe ich dann auf PC1 gestartet und von PC3 aus auf PC1 über die
    Internet IP und den Port 2222 Connectet das funktionierte ohne Probleme.

    Aber angenommen auf PC2 läuft auch der Winsock Server wie kann ich es nun machen das ich NUR AUF PC1 connecte und nicht auf PC´s ?

    Also meine eigentliche Frage ist wie kann ich über meine Internet IP an die einzelnen PC´s Daten senden.

    Kann ich an jeden PC nur einzelt senden wenn ich immer andere Ports verwende für die einzelnen PC´s ?



  • Das geht nicht.
    Einen Port kann man immer nur auf einen PC weiterleiten.



  • Ok das stimmt.

    Aber wie kann ich über meine Internet IP an die einzelnen PC´s Daten senden ?

    Also dann einfach über verschiedene Ports ?




Anmelden zum Antworten